Output 34fc5ab13ba4c742fc7fa41e4fbcda31fe7d12f29d49d59ff06c86ba719fa21f:0

value
105801
script pubkey
OP_0 OP_PUSHBYTES_20 dd4227a7daed0aa1f6cac865cac4ae472d400912
address
bc1qm4pz0f76a592rak2epju439wguk5qzgj0qandg
transaction
34fc5ab13ba4c742fc7fa41e4fbcda31fe7d12f29d49d59ff06c86ba719fa21f
confirmations
159643
spent
true